uplander

Pronunciación: [ˈʌpˌlændər]

Palabra

Contexto: «geography»

(noun) an uplander is a person who lives in a higher area, often a hill or mountain. It’s like living on a big hill instead of down in the flat parts. Uplanders might enjoy beautiful views and fresh air.
